Mediterranean cuisine is revered around the world, its rich culinary legacy kept alive in the kitchens of matriarchs who’ve perfected these dishes over countless generations. With recipes and location photography from France, Greece, Italy and Spain, as well as the Levant, North Africa and the Balkans, this book is a celebration of the Mediterranean lifestyle, as well as its diverse food offering.

In this book, journalist Anastasia Miari continues her granny cooking odyssey across the entire Mediterranean basin to collect wisdoms and recipes from the grandmothers who hold the secrets to its cuisine in their time-wisened hands.

Dishes such as Sicilian Citron Salad, Greek spinach and wild herb risotto, Tunisian harissa-spiced carrot dip, best-ever Italian Lasagne and Spanish Lemon Tart are all served with fascinating stories from characterful grandmothers. A book full of age-old recipes and wisdoms that only come with a life well lived. As visually engaging as it is mesmerising and heart-warming, Mediterranea is a true portrait of a beloved food culture, and the women that have shaped it.

Yiayia: Time-perfected Recipes from Greece’s grandmothers showcases regional Greek cookery and features sharing and feasting dishes, mainly vegetarian, from the kitchens of grandmothers across Greece.

Think stuffed courgettes from Lesvos. A Tinian fourtalia. Corfiot spicy bourdeto stew. Ionian pasta dishes. Cretan Dakos salad. Watermelon cake from Milos.

Despite its popularity, what people know of Greek cuisine is still fairly limited when considering the breadth and diversity of dishes you can find in homes across its 6000 islands and mainland.

Yiayia maps out the diverse dishes of Greece — far beyond the most commonly-known Moussaka, Greek Salad, and tzatziki dip – through the fascinating recipes and stories of its Yiayiades. With stunning location photography and heartwarming interviews, you can discover the true food of Greece and the characterful grandmothers behind these dishes.

The Grand Dishes book, published in 2021 by Unbound is a coffee table-worthy cookbook rich with stories, elegant portraiture and diverse recipes from 70 grandmothers, plus recipes from the grandmothers of famous chefs, including Francis Mallmann, Anna Jones and Enrique Olvera.

Grand Dishes is not just a compendium of dishes, it’s a selection of stories and techniques that are completely unique to a region, a grandmother and her family.
